Model: cisco ASR1001 / Version 03.12.00.S / Version 15.4(2)S / bootflash:/asr1001-universalk9.03.12.00.S.154-2.S-std.bin
I configured interface 0/0/0 with GLC-TE /IP address/32 / duplex full/speed 100. I have tested circuit without router and there is no issue and connected to router but link did not up.
I have shut 0/0/0 and re-configured 0/0/1 but link did not up. I replaced GLC-TE but still same.
I am not sure why link does not up. Anyone has any idea?

The optics-to-device compatibility matrix shows that the GLC-TE optic requires a minimum IOS-XE software release of 3.15.0S to be compatible with ASR1001. Check it out here: https://tmgmatrix.cisco.com/?npid=247
That said - you are running 3.12.0S, so that's likely why you're having issues with that optic.
